Things are looking good for Peterson. Although the ex-sooner didn't have a particularly spectacular night after being held under 100yards the entire game, he came up big when Vikings needed it the most. With a botched handout by Bellinger, AD managed to cut and explode on the left side of the field for his 2nd touchdown of the night. A truly beautiful play to witness to cap 20-31 win over Chicago Bears.

I think media and people expectation are starting to get ludicrous. In a typical NFL RB performance, Adrian performed well. But eversince he broke that record of most rush yards gained in a game, whenever he gains anything less than 200 yards per game is considered to be mediocre.

I'm happy with the amount of publicity AD got last night. When he sat on ESPN booth right next to Emmitt Smith after the game, he just exudes "Sooner" brand name all over. Any high school football player who wants to be like AD will more likely follow his footstep by going to Oklahoma.
